Seniors housing facilities slow to adopt new technologies

slowATLANTA: Two years ago, start-up firms were excitedly discussing pilot projects to add technology to assisted living, nursing and memory care facilities. Ideas included installing sensors in bathrooms and beds to help monitor medical issues, tablet-based medicine tracking systems to reduce mistakes and even the widespread use of Fitbits and other wearables for overall health encouragement…
